Output 81c4fa0b575177d4f688166867ddc1367002fa4c52a938293826dd92001e0d22:6

value
514076336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b0c985d1dde280855d3ac8a81ff7b7f0967e350 OP_EQUALVERIFY OP_CHECKSIG
address
17qpmWsn24Ba9xNxofndXdiwXPga7XrctE
transaction
81c4fa0b575177d4f688166867ddc1367002fa4c52a938293826dd92001e0d22
spent
true